I stumbled into the old Engle Mill covered bridge several years ago while driving around the area where we bought our house. There are very few original covered bridges left in Ohio, and most are threatened by age, lack of care, or are just forgotten. Some are still being tended to by folks who care, but state funds are rarely available, and a few caring citizens can only do so much.

Engle Mill Road has a beautiful covered bridge on it, and it is one of the longest I’ve ever seen that has no center support. Just one continuous span. Gallery below.
